Slot Machine positioning

Books have been set forth on this matter, and the contention and discussion about where the "hot" video slots are located in the casino are still on-going – sixty years after slot games were first installed in casinos.

The traditional rule is that the more favourable slots were installed just inside the main foyer of the casino; so that people going by would be able to see actual jackpot winners … be influenced to come inside … play. Our perspective is that this is no longer true.

Nearly all of the big name casinos these days are grand complexes … it is not possible to see inside from the sidewalk, so there is no longer a reason to position the ‘loose’ slots close-by any doors.

An additional traditional rule is that loose slot machine games are installed on the major aisles in the casinos, again so that more potential gamblers could see winning jackpots and be energized to play. Importantly however, we find that this also is no longer a universal rule.

What casinos found over the years is that people walking down the busy aisles were frequently on the way to somewhere else. If they played the slots at all, they would simply put in their loose change because they happened to be walking by. Win or lose, they would very often not stop to keep playing. And the last thing a casino wants is for someone to win a jackpot by playing only a few coins and then not stay to put it all back in!

Today, casinos are constantly changing their philosophy about where to place the loose slots.
